Output 83523a2516d0bcfb82e215f2f92a0c07c43ec74ac3de521baee27ecea9791146:0

value
660530987
script pubkey
OP_0 OP_PUSHBYTES_20 18b6b70c2416f9c3c392967d6054574c96eadc3e
address
tb1qrzmtwrpyzmuu8sujje7kq4zhfjtw4hp7r5550d
transaction
83523a2516d0bcfb82e215f2f92a0c07c43ec74ac3de521baee27ecea9791146